Two Lagos-based legal practitioners, Oluyinka Oyeniji and
Osasuyi Adebayo, have commenced contempt
proceedings against the Managing Director of Multichoice Nigeria Limited, Mr.
John Ugbe, for allegedly violating an order of court.
Ugbe, alongside the Public Relations Manager of the comapny,
Caroline Oghuma, is liable to being
jailed if found guilty of the allegation.
The lawyers had, on April 2, 2015, secured a court order of
interim injuction restraining Multichoice from giving effect to its proposed 20
per cent increment on subscription fee on the Digital Satellite Television
being operated by it.
